Команда TFSLabConfig TPCLibraryShare
Примечание
Эти команды работают только с сервером SCVMM 2012 и не поддерживаются на сервере SCVMM 2008 R2.
Используйте команду TPCLibraryShare для добавления или удаления общей папки библиотеки из коллекции командных проектов или изменения параметров Lab Management общей папки библиотеки.
Для выполнения этих команд необходимо входить в группу администраторов коллекции командных проектов на сервере Team Foundation Server для указанной коллекции. Кроме того, необходимо быть членом роли администратора или администратора с делегированными полномочиями на сервере SCVMM, с которого производится добавление групп узлов. Кроме того, необходимо гарантировать, что никакие другие коллекции командных проектов в любом другом сервере Team Foundation Server уже не использует ту же общую папку библиотеки SCVMM.
TfsLabConfig TPCLibraryShare
/collection:collectionUrl
[/add
/scvmmLibraryShare:vmmLibrarySharePath
/name:libraryShareName
[/autoprovision:{True|False}]]
[/delete
/name:libraryShareName
[/noprompt]]
[/edit
/name:libraryShareName
[/autoprovision:{True|False}]
[/noprompt]]
[/list]
[/listscvmmlibraryshares]
Параметры
Параметр |
Описание |
---|---|
collection:collectionUrl |
Обязательное. Указывает URL-адрес коллекции командных проектов уровня приложений Team Foundation Server. |
add |
Указанная общая папка библиотеки добавляется к коллекции командных проектов. Необходимо указать параметры /collection, /scvmmlibraryshare и /name вместе с /add. |
scvmmLibraryShare:vmmLibrarySharePath |
Обязательное свойство с параметром /add. Задает полное доменное имя (FQDN) общей папки VMM. Путь для полного доменного имени можно извлечь с помощью консоли администрирования VMM. |
name:libraryShareName |
Обязательное свойство с параметрами /add, edit и delete. Задает имя общей папки библиотеки в коллекции командных проектов. |
autoProvision:True|False |
Необязательное свойство с параметром /add или /edit. Указывает, будет ли общая папка библиотеки автоматически назначаться каждому командному проекту в коллекции. По умолчанию для параметра /autoProvision установлено значение True, и общая папка библиотеки автоматически назначается всем командным проектам в коллекции. Параметр /autoProvision влияет только на имеющиеся командные проекты. |
Delete |
Удаляет указанную общую папки библиотеки из коллекции командных проектов. Необходимо указать параметры /collection и /name. |
noPrompt |
Необязательное свойство с параметром /add, /edit или /delete. Подавляет отображение данные о ходе выполнения и результатах из окна командной строки. |
edit |
Изменяет настройки Lab Management общей папки библиотеки. Необходимо указать параметры /collection и /name. |
list |
Перечисляет все общие папки библиотеки, назначенные указанной коллекции командных проектов. |
listscvmmlibraryshares |
Выводится список всех общих папок библиотек, доступных в VMM. |
Пример
В этом примере производится добавление общей папка библиотеки в коллекцию командных проектов.
TFSLabConfig TPCLibraryShare
/collection:http://abc:8080/TFS/Collection0
/add
/scvmmLibraryShare:"LibraryShares\LibraryShare1"
/name:LibraryShare1
См. также
Ссылки
Команда TFSLabConfig TPCHostGroup